A simile is a figure of speech that compares two objects or ideas by highlighting similarities, often using “like” or “as,” to create vivid images or express ideas more clearly. For example, “as brave as a lion” or “like a butterfly.” Teaching students to recognize and craft similes enhances their descriptive writing, vocabulary, and creativity.
